Slave Trade History Zanzibar Tanzania
Since the end of the 15th century, the Portuguese took control of Zanzibar for almost two centuries. In 1698, it became part of the Oman Sultanate after the Portuguese were expelled and the trade of slaves, ivory, and spice plantations developed on the island

Mount Kilimanjaro National Park
Mt. Kilimanjaro is the highest mountain in Africa 5895m, (19,345ft) Above sea level, the largest free-standing mountain in the world, and has an area of 75,675 hectares (756.75sq kilometers).
